gst + nitrous?
how well do gst's do with nitrous. like a small dry 50 shot. is there any major problems with this? does anyone have personal experience with good or bad results? does nitrous effect your boost?
Personally, I wouldnt use it without a completly built bottom end. A wet 50 shot should be ok, but you know how dsms are and reliability.

I want to run a 100 shot direct port on an Evo III 16g setup, that's my eventual gameplan. I'm going to do everything else on the mod list before I juice it, though. Going with a bigger turbo makes more sense if you just want to go fast. I set an initial limitation on this project- that I will never upgrade to a turbo bigger than a 16g. That's the only reason I want to go with nitrous eventually, retain the streetability and fun factor of the small turbo with more hp for straight-line stuff.
I'm not a huge fan of nitrous on dsm's unless your going for BIG power, or need it to spool up a large turbo. Anyways nitrious is added power, so if thats what you like..then go ahead. But I would spend a bit of money and do all the 1st Step supporting mods, get something to tune with and turn up the boost, then you will find that 50hp without having to use nitrous.
